House Bill Slashes EPA Funding

Written by Greg Russell | Jun 24, 2012 12:38:43 PM

The Hill is reporting that the House GOP advanced spending legislation cutting U.S. EPA's funding by $1.4 billion.  "House Appropriations Committee Chairman Hal Rogers (R-Ky.), who hails from coal country, said he is especially proud of the measure, which was advanced from subcommittee to the full spending panel on a voice vote. *** 'This represents the strong concerns of this Congress over the EPA’s unprecedented effort to drive certain industries to extinction with a cocktail of burdensome regulations, questionable guidance policies, and arbitrary enforcement measures — all designed to shut down the permitting process for energy exploration and production,' he said."
